So many things that are for breakfast also contain gluten. I have been hunting down what I can for something to eat besides eggs.

I have found a few things

Enjoy Life! Natural Brands -Seems to be a great company. They make cereal/ snack/ b'fast bars that are:


  • GF
  • Vegan
  • Pareve Kosher
  • Allergen free - wheat, dairy, nuts, peanuts, soy, fish and shellfish and egg
  • Made in a bakery that does routine testing for: gluten, casein, peanut and soy protein

I had their caramel apple bar , it wasn't bad, kinda small so eat something more for b'fast but this will get you going.

Cal:110, vzg 25 Protein and fiber 2 %

Grain: Rice, apples and fig and date paste main ingredients

PostSubject: Hot Cereal   BreakFast! EmptyThu Oct 11, 2007 8:55 pm

Here's a HOT cereal not mentioned. Buckwheat.

I have Cream of Buckwheat, from Pocono Heart of Buckwheat Brand. It is Organic, Wheat and GF, OU certified, fat free, sodium free.

This can be used like other hot cereals or you can make it like grits, or cook it and cool it overnight in a loaf pan and then slice and coat with some rice flour and fry like fried grits. Or use like polenta.

The cereals we have here are not that great compared to the selection in the US, since most people want something Muesli like, especially if going "healthy". Me, I want my EnviroKidz and Arrowhead Mills cereals.. I don't care they cost about 4$ a box.. it's better than getting plain corn flakes that you have to put tons of sugar on to have any taste (even in whole milk!).

3 Pauly is one GF company here that puts out cereal, one of which being the corn flakes that have no milk, eggs or malt. It has Corn, topinambour syrup and iodised common salt.

www.3pauly.de

The closest thing to the chocolate Envirokidz cereal we have is put out by Sun-Sol (www.glutenfree.sunsol.net) and this one has rice, sugar, cocoa, palm oil, and soy lecthicin.

Unfortunately again with the no certification..

The good thing though here, is they will list if something is containing milk or meat, or soy. They aren't as careful with listing corn products though, I guess because they don't think of it much as an allergen here.
